We are currently seeking a Utility Operator to join our Potline Operations team on a 10-month limited term contract. This opportunity is ideal for candidates who are available to join immediately and are eager to gain hands-on experience in aluminium smelting operations within a structured industrial environment.
1.JOB PURPOSE:
TO attain the basic required skill level for a Utility Operator on the Pot Line through on-the-job training. To assist the Assistant Cell Operator, Cell Operator / Cell Technician in operating reduction cells to produce molten aluminium effectively & efficiently.
2.K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ES:
• Assists the PTM operator in changing anodes safely and to the required standard, by removing and replacing back pot shields, transferring anode reference mark, monitoring the pot voltage, activating/deactivating the anode set logic and anode dressing..
•Assists and ensures that pot beam raising operation is performed as per procedure and in a safe manner.
•Prepares the tapping hole prior to metal tapping.
•Skims the crucible to remove dross.
•Performs metal and bath sampling for quality and chemistry control purposes.
•Assists the cell operator/ assistant cell operator in miscellaneous activities like housekeeping, bath tapping/pouring, material addition to pots, pot skimming and pot redressing.
•Assists in gutter and basement cleaning.
•Attends PTM (Pot Tending Machine) on-the-job training if required.
•Cleans crucible and siphon tips
•Attends anode effects efficiently aimed at lower PFC emissions
•Performs all other operational work activities as deemed necessary by the Shift-Supervisor (for example: cleans pot breaker tips, deck plates and bumper plates).
•Ensures pot shields and doors are properly placed and closed in order to reduce HF emissions.
•Maintains 5S Standards and general housekeeping
•Takes part in spotting and reporting hazards in order to reduce the incident frequency rate and aims for zero LTI.
3.QUALIFICATIONS & SKILLS:
Minimum Qualifications:
•Secondary School Certificate
Minimum Experience:
•One year of experience in heavy industry is preferable.
Skills:
•Physical fitness and be prepared to work on one of the shift schedules operating within the Potrooms.
•Learning skills in order to understand the Aluminium Smelting Process.
•English communication skills
•Complete the training and acquire the skills to operate the following (depending upon the availability and departmental requirements): Pot Tending Machines, Anode Beam Raising Equipment and general Potroom tools, vehicles or equipment in use on the assigned Potline
